Ola electric scooter sales go live starting at 05:00 a.m. on September 15, 2021. Customers who have reserved the electric scooter can now complete the booking process by choosing the variant, colour and other options and for a token amount of Rs 20,000.

Here is a step-by-step guide to complete the booking of your Ola electric scooter.

Step 1: Log in to the Ola application and find your reservation for the scooter.

Step 2: Choose the variant and colour of the scooter. If you want to know the difference between the variants, here are all the details.

Step 3: Provide personal details, which is required to deliver the scooter. This includes name, email ID, date of birth and delivery address.

Step 4: Deciding on insurance. The company offers 1-year comprehensive and 5-year third party insurance for Rs 6,785. In addition to this, customers can choose add-ons such as accident cover, RSA and zero depreciation. However, customers have the option to buy their insurance as well.

Step 5: On-road price break-up. The company will be providing a complete break-up of the cost depending on the state where the customers reside. This includes:

  • Base price
  • Registration & road tax
  • Scooter insurance
  • Pre-booking amount
  • Helmet cost

    Step 6: Customers will be asked to complete the booking process of their Ola electric scooter for Rs 20,000. The company is accepting all forms of digital and card payments for ease of use on the payment platform.

    Step7: Booking confirmation, full payment completion and delivery details will be provided to the customer. As per the above screenshot, the customer can make the full payment on October 18 and can avail attractive finance options offered by the company.

    According to the company, deliveries of the scooter will begin from October 25 and November 25.

    Also, Ola seems to be having a batch-wise entry to complete the booking process with different timings throughout the day. This could have been done to manage the traffic on the website and application.

    Speaking about the scooter itself, the top-spec S1 electric scooter is powered by an 8.5 KW electric motor paired with a 3.92 kWh Li-ion battery pack, which is not removable. This combination provides a maximum claimed riding range of 181 kilometres.

    S1

    • 0 to 40kmph in 3.6 seconds
    • 0 to 60kmph in 7 seconds
    • Top speed: 90kmph
    • Ride modes: Normal, Sports
    • Fast Charging: 75km in 18 minutes
    • Battery capacity: 2.98kWh
    • S1 Pro

      • 0 to 40kmph in 3 seconds
      • 0 to 60kmph in 7 seconds
      • Top speed: 115kmph
      • Ride modes: Normal, Sports, Hyper
      • Fast Charging: 75km in 18 minutes
      • Battery capacity: 3.97kWh
